Description
Summary:This insightful documentary gives voice to Frances Marion's words taken from her letters, diaries and memoirs. Footage from more than twenty of Marion's movies align with commentary by pre-eminent silent film hostorian Kevin Brownlow, critic Leonard Maltin and Marion's celebrated biographer, Cari Beauchamp. Also includes the film "A little princess."
Item Description:Based on the book by Cari Beauchamp.
Originally aired as a special on Turner Classic Movies.
